New York: Berkley Medallion, 1965. Mass market paperback, 160 pages; very gently read, spine slanted but uncreased, still very tight in binding, light reader's crease to front cover, also a bottom corner crease and a severe diagonal crease across top, back cover flat/uncreased, very clean and unmarked throughout.
